Output 4273a3a9a76eea24baf74ff3bfaf7b9fe58f51a25e34a437746ef32d42adb97d:13

value
644263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71e3d30870446f1db455725aacfd9654e41be94e OP_EQUAL
address
3C5DCjWeHFXAd3Cy1HWF8v51pzToYzLUEX
transaction
4273a3a9a76eea24baf74ff3bfaf7b9fe58f51a25e34a437746ef32d42adb97d
spent
true